Transaction 075162624147f7f28fe6980cbc60e18bfbc2048a2efc2d0867f4622ed3cefa26
1 Input
2 Outputs
- 075162624147f7f28fe6980cbc60e18bfbc2048a2efc2d0867f4622ed3cefa26:0
- 075162624147f7f28fe6980cbc60e18bfbc2048a2efc2d0867f4622ed3cefa26:1
value 517975
address 3L61g1KhDe1zXw3wAfmE6xuDRX4vj5v3KT
value 953370
address 181rt1XSDeGFdDSsfeUAKEkj2ncgbqoiRQ